
Text printed on reverse of stereocard: WAR DEPARTMENT, CORPS OF ENGINEERS, U. S. A.<BR>Geographical EXPLORATIONS and SURVEYS WEST of the 100th MERIDIAN. No. 4. Grotto Spring, Grand Cañon, Colorado River. The water flows from the rocks above, and the umbrella-shaped rock about it is tufa, that has been formed by deposition from the mineral constituents of the water. The light spot seen through and beyond is the sand-beach of the river. Looking through this Grotta is seen in the distance the walls of the Grand Cañon, 3.500 feet in height on either side.
